Authorities assess Kailali prison 42 hours after clash
Summary
Forty-two hours after a violent clash at Kailali District Prison left one dead and dozens injured, authorities conducted a headcount of inmates amid ongoing tensions and calls for a transparent investigation.
Key Points
- A violent clash at Kailali District Prison left one inmate dead and at least 46 injured.
- Security personnel and a National Human Rights Commission team entered the prison 42 hours after the incident.
- The prison is severely overcrowded, holding 695 inmates despite a capacity of 150.
- The deceased inmate's family demands a fair and transparent investigation before claiming the body.
